These past six months have been challenging, meaningful, and impactful. The amount of personal and group growth that occurs throughout the program is extremely noticeable even only after the first few weeks. The integration of both Israelis and chulnikim (Jews from overseas) is probably the most amazing aspect of the program. Although there is major culture shock in the first few days you get adjusted really quickly and end up slowly becoming apart of it. Having Australians with us for the first half contributed immensely to the enjoyment of the Mechina. Even though it is heartbreaking when they leave having such a deep connection with Jews from another part of the world is an amazing thing. The other participants and staff are all very supportive and motivating. The program can be intense and I highly recommended that only people who are okay with constant activity with little down time come to the program (Do not recommend for people who want lots of free time and sleep). Some of the things to look forward to are navigation week, Judea and Samaria week, and all of the volunteering. Mechina is whatever you put into it so if you give a lot to it you’ll get a lot out of it. Overall, I wish everyone could have the experience I am so grateful to have had and hope that many more choose come and have it too.
